Short Information : The National Testing Agency has declared the NCET Result 2026 for admission to the 4-Year Integrated Teacher Education Programme (ITEP). Candidates can download their scorecard, check their qualifying status and use the NTA score for admission and counselling at participating institutions.

Exam Name Education Qualification
National Common Entrance Test NCET 2026 Admission To B.Ed. 4 Year Integrated Teacher Education Programmed ITEP in Selection Central / State University / IITs /NITs / RIEs and Govt Colleges. Passed / Appearing 10+2 Intermediate Exam in Any Recognized Board in India.

Visit the official NTA NCET website. Find and click on the “NCET 2026 Result option on the homepage. Enter your login details: Application Number Date of Birth or Password Click on Submit / Sign In. Your Result / Score Card will be displayed on the screen. Download it and take a printout for future use.

Why Should I Consider a Government Job?

Job Security and Stability: Government jobs are known for their stability and long-term security. Unlike many private sector positions, they provide a sense of confidence and protection for the future.

Attractive Benefits and Perks: Employees often receive healthcare coverage, retirement plans, paid leave, housing allowances, and various additional benefits that support overall well-being.

Career Growth: Regular salary increments, promotions based on experience, and professional development opportunities help employees achieve long-term career success.

Work-Life Balance: Government jobs typically offer fixed working hours, flexible leave policies, and a healthy balance between professional and personal life.
